I would argue that footwork doesn’t mean **** bc players can’t exit the pocket to avoid combo spammers.

Lunges are good for boxing inside the pocket, just like head movement. But other than the backward lunge, there’s no way to exit the pocket and move out of the way of shots.

If we could circle out, we could at least move away from punches, gas our opponent’s temp stamina via a missed combo, and reposition to throw a strike/combo of our own.
Exactly my point. More animations would be nice but really don't matter when the actual footwork and outside fighting is broken in this game. So it'd be a new animation just for looks at this point. No matter what you do or who you fight, pretty much anybody can walk you down right now.
